DIAGNOSTICS
10
SHELL
- size: mid-sized
- thickness: thick
- shape: squared in posterior, rounded in anterior; prominent but shallow sulcus anterior to the posterior ridge.
- width: moderately inflated
- surface: two loose rows of nodules bordering margins of sulcus, most prominent on early shell, becoming mostly smooth nearing ventral margin in adults; corrugations common on posterior slope close to beaks .
- beaks: pointed apex curled inward/forward. sculptures: acutely lobed, tightly packed double loops forming rows of small nodule, transitioning to multiple nodules on either side of sulcus, more so in anterior.
- color/markings: pale yellowish brown to dark brown, with faint greenish rays on juveniles
- sexual dimorphism: none
- pseudocardinal teeth: strong, serrated.
- lateral teeth: low, straight
- nacre: white
Soft parts: foot white
Similar species/lookalikes: Distinctive. The prominent sulcus bordered by two rows of nodules is diagnostic in Canadian material. Other nodulous species such as Cyclonaias tuberculata and Quadrula pustulosa don't have a wide prominent sulcus and both tend to display more numerous nodules with older shell formation. In Q. pustulosa the early shell is usually smooth, devoid of nodularities, and usually displays a broad, short green ray near the posterior part part of the beak
